While they could have, it does not make sense to do so. Correcting errors on a single server and transferring more complete/stable data to multiple servers is a better use of time and resources than running multiple servers to limited developers and being swamped with duplicate issues. Servers are a massive power draw (read: expensive), that in itself is reason to correct as many issues as possible on a single source before opening more.
That would be like neglecting to test the tensile strength of steel before building 10 bridges with it and just hoping it holds the hundreds of thousands of pounds of cars and people on the grand opening. And then if one bridge collapses, start jerry rigging the other 9 to keep them up.
